The House of Representatives finds itself in a precarious situation as tensions soar within the Republican Party. Anna Paulina Luna, a freshman congresswoman from Florida, has effectively paralyzed legislative proceedings, much to the bewilderment of her fellow GOP members. This unexpected stalemate underscores a growing rift in the party, raising questions about the leadership and unity of the Republican lawmakers.

What Led to the Stalemate?

The current deadlock in the House has its roots in deep-seated ideological divisions within the GOP. Luna, known for her hardline stance and unwavering loyalty to former President Donald Trump, has been vocally opposing certain GOP initiatives that she believes betray conservative values. Her recent actions, including a refusal to support key legislation, have left her colleagues scrambling for solutions.
